共查询到20条相似文献,搜索用时 54 毫秒
1.
研究嵌入式Linux操作系统实时性的扩展和实现.提出通过在底层硬件和操作系统之间增加实时硬件抽象层的方式来扩充和增强Linux实时性能.该方法对操作系统内核只需做微小修改,就能达到既保持Linux现有功能和资源又兼有硬实时能力,其进程切换延迟仅为3微秒左右.讨论了对Linux和实时硬件抽象层两方面的扩展过程,同时还提出了如何有效利用两者间的缓冲区的方法.最后在嵌入式MPEG4流媒体系统中应用和测试了该方法,结果表明该方法实时性能优异,使用简单有效. 相似文献
2.
3.
4.
针对硬实时系统中多种类型任务并存的特点,提出一种三级实时调度模型--TLRtS(three-level real-time scheduling).该模型将整个系统空间划分为硬实时、软实时和非实时空间,分别用来处理硬实时、软实时和非实时任务.TLRtS模型不仅可以动态加载多种实时调度算法,还可以集成相应的资源访问控制协议,解决了任务之间存在资源竞争的问题.实验结果表明,此方法既保证了所有硬实时任务严格按照其时间约束在截止期前完成,又尽可能地提高了软实时和非实时任务的服务质量. 相似文献
5.
6.
提出一种适用于通用DSP平台的H.264视频编码器软件架构.以该架构基础实现的H.264视频编码器软件可以高效地运行在DSP系统中,以满足视频应用中对实时编码的要求.通过性能分析工具对原有的软件代码进行分析.找到代码运行效率不高的瓶颈所在,并结合TMS320DM642 DSP的硬件特点,设计出一种新型的H.264视频编码软件架构.最后,在进行了DSP的指令优化以后,该编码器可以对CIF格式的视频进行实时编码.以该架构为基础的H.264视频编码器软件同样也适用于其它通用的DSP平台. 相似文献
7.
针对硬实时软件缺乏有效的系统动态行为建模机制,提出了一种用于硬实时软件建模与分析的进程代数方法。首先在时间通信顺序进程的基础上扩展硬实时语义得到硬实时通信顺序进程;然后提出时间调度算法,用于检查硬实时系统单个指令截止期的可满足性以及计算完成任务所需的最少时间;最后通过航空领域的一个实例来说明该方法如何应用于硬实时软件的建模与分析。该方法可以很大程度上提高硬实时软件执行时间计算的准确性,计算结果有助于硬实时系统截止期的量化分析和优化设计。 相似文献
8.
嵌入式操作系统Linux的应用移植 总被引:2,自引:1,他引:1
回顾了嵌入式系统的发展历程;介绍了当今被广泛使用的操作系统Linux,分析了嵌入式Linux的软实时内核和硬实时内核;最后简要地介绍两种当前流行的Linux,分析了基于S3C44B0X的硬件平台上μCLinux的应用移植. 相似文献
9.
一种面向混合实时事务调度的并发控制协议 总被引:3,自引:0,他引:3
首先给出了一个两层结构的混合实时数据库系统模型,其中支持采用非定期任务调度算法来改进系统的性能.进一步,针对这种模型下混合事务的数据一致性问题,提出了一种新的并发控制协议——MCC-DATI.该协议采用动态优先级驱动的调度算法,通过限制非定期的软实时事务对硬实时事务的阻塞时间,保证硬实时事务的可调度性;同时,采用非定期任务调度算法以及基于时间戳间隔的动态串行化顺序调整机制来减少软实时事务的截止期错失率.仿真实验表明,相对于先前的混合事务的并发控制协议,该协议在不同的系统负载与截止期约束下都能够改进系统的性能。 相似文献
10.
一种基于Ethernet的硬实时通信协议 总被引:13,自引:0,他引:13
分布式硬实时系统应用日益增长,网络处理硬实时消息的能力变得更加重要,Ethernet是一种非确定性网络,提出一种基于Ethernet的通信协议RTCC,能够向分布硬实时系统提供硬实时性能保障,而Ethernet硬件不需做任何修改,RTCC采用命令/响应多路传输和总线表方式来调度底层通信介质,很好地解决了实时通信面临的两个问题:访问仲裁过程和传输控制过程,测试结果分析表明RTCC具有良好的实时性能。 相似文献
11.
12.
通过分析实时视频传输过程中视频帧问存在一定帧间隔、每帧视频编码时闻不同、编码后数据大小不同等特点,提出一种动态调整RTP(实时传输协议)数据包发送间隔的算法,并进行试验分析。试验结果表明.该算法可以有效降低实时视频传输过程中的丢包率和抖动时间。 相似文献
13.
可伸缩视频编码(Scalable Video Coding,SVC)一般采用实时传输协议(Real-time Transport Protocol,RTP)保证视频数据流的实时传输和质量监测。在分析SVC码流结构和RTP 协议的基础上实现了H.264/SVC视频数据的RTP 封装算法,提出基本层与增强层分离的方法用于模拟可伸缩视频流在模拟测试环境中的传输,提出基于RTP 封装的差错隐藏方法解决质量增强层数据丢失问题。实验结果证明了封装算法的有效性、标准兼容性和可扩展性。 相似文献
14.
针对基于DSP实现的实时视频信号处理系统中原始视频数据与视频编码算法不兼容问题,本文阐述了用FPGA解决该类问题的优势,并举例用FPGA实现某种MPEG4编码算法前数据预处理的实例。该设计已通过硬件实现,结果表明是正确有效的。 相似文献
15.
翟鸿鸣 《计算机技术与发展》2003,13(Z1)
标准Linux系统采用非抢占式内核,中断服务例程在执行过程中处于屏蔽状态,实时任务响应因为中断屏蔽可能被延时,实时任务响应具有不确定性,因此标准Linux系统不具有硬实时特性,其实时性能是软实时特性.增强标准Linux系统的实时性能,使其具有硬实时特性,是当前实时操作系统研究领域的一个热点.论文研究了影响Linux实时性能的因素,分析目前流行的增强标准Linux实时性能的方法,比较了相应实时Linux产品的优缺点,引出了基于资源的新型实时操作系统的模型. 相似文献
16.
17.
18.
认知无线电技术通过动态频谱接入提高了频谱资源利用率。针对动态频谱环境中进行实时流媒体传输缺乏仿真手段,提出了一种基于NS2的视频传输仿真架构,它能够支持实时视频编码、实时播放模拟与跨层优化传输。实验结果证明了仿真架构的正确性。 相似文献
19.
提出并设计了一种基于DSP芯片TMS320DM642的手图像实时显示和嵌入式网络实现方案,介绍了各模块的硬件实施方案和软件配置方式。图像数据由DM642处理后通过视频接口输出,由编码芯片转换为NTSC格式的模拟信号,并在显示屏上实时显示;系统利用DM642的EMAC将图像数据传输至物理层芯片实现物理层功能;通过RJ-45接口,完成了DSP与PC之间高速网络数据传输。 相似文献
20.
Linux系统实时性能增强方法的研究 总被引:6,自引:2,他引:6
标准Linux系统采用非抢占式内核,中断服务例程在执行过程中处于屏蔽状态,实时任务响应因为中断屏蔽可能被延时,实时任务响应具有不确定性,因此标准Linux系统不具有硬实时特性,其实时性能是软实时特性。增强标准Linux系统的实时性能,使其具有硬实时特性,是当前实时操作系统研究领域的一个热点。论文研究了影响Linux实时性能的因素,分析目前流行的增强标准Linux实时性能的方法,比较了相应实时Linux产品的优缺点,引出了基于资源的新型实时操作系统的模型。 相似文献